Pavane For A Dead Infanta. With Drawings by Emily Gwynne-Jones. [type by Eric Gill [Signed by the author with dedication to British writer Elizabeth Sprigge].
Williamson, Hugh Ross
London: 1972, The Stourton Press.
Limited Signed. 65 pp. Half Leather. 4to.
Illustrated: Drawings by Gwynne-Jones, Emily.
[Literature - Illustrated Books]
A limited, numbered first edition, one of 194 copies... was set in the Aries types designed for The Stourton Press by Eric Gill. The types were cast, set and printed by Fairfax Hall at 38, Petersham Place, London, and the printing was completed on the first of January 1972. Signed, with dedication of the author to British writer Elizabeth Sprigge, dated June 6,1972. Laid in is a four page sales prospectus for the book. Quarter leather and natural colour cloth over board. Clear plastic wrapper. Teg.
Fine. The loose plastic wrapper is lightly soiled and discoloured.
